Sports3 years ago
Police Say Euro 2020 Final ‘Could Have Been Abandoned’
London’s Metropolitan Police on Wednesday defended their handling of Sunday’s hooliganism-tainted Euro 2020 final at Wembley Stadium and said the showpiece event might have been abandoned...